THE WORKSTAR RANGE

of aluminium workboats, landing craft, patrol boats, crew boats, fast service craft, dive boats, fast passenger launches, Oil Spill Recovery barges, ambulance boats and rigid hull inflatable boats.

All the boats in the Workstar Range are available as flat pack kits of profiled material, shipped worldwide: bare boats or fully fitted out vessels.

New builds 2008/9 with associated builders in Holland, Iceland, Kazakhstan, Azerbaijan, Venezuela, Thailand and South Africa.

WORKSTAR LANDING CRAFT


Go to Workstar Landing Craft Page

The Workstar Landing Craft range, from 6.2m to 12.6m to 17m, inboard or outboard powered and with wide bow ramps for easy loading of cargo, vehicles and people. Oil recovery equipment installed. Lift off or permanent modules to convert any landing craft into passenger carriers, ambulance boats, medical and dental clinics, offices, classrooms, mobile communication centres.

Designer: Speciality Marine Constructors/Working Boats

WORKSTAR 640 - GARVEY HULL FORM

Go to Workstar 640 aluminium work boats page    

A smaller sister to the Workstar 770, with the same garvey hull form, the Workstar 640 is available with inboard or outboard power, console or small cabin GA.

Designer: Rob Humphreys/Working Boats

Working Boats is a design and production company. We are not boat builders. We supply kits of profiled aluminium and extrusions with construction drawings, weld schedules, isometric views to boat and ship builders. Our vessels are designed to comply with LloydsSSC or DNV or USCoastguard scantlings and stability requirements. We use first class profilers for our kits in Holland and the USA.
We have
builders for the Workstar range in the UK, Holland, Estonia, Croatia, South Africa and Thailand. We can project manage your new build from initial design proposals to sea trials. We have associated marine surveyors who can supervise the construction of your vessel.
